On the 21st of July, 2009 Israeli occupation authorities issued 13 Stop Work orders against Palestinian structures in Kufr Qallil under the pretext of being built in Area C without a permit from the so-called “Israeli Civil Administration.”

Israeli occupation authorities gave the owners of the houses until the 13th of August, 2009 to attend the scheduled court hearing in Beit El as to “straighten their houses situation.” It is worth pointing out that since the year 2000 Israeli forces have issued 20 Stop Work orders against structures in Kufr Qallil under the pretext of being built without a permit.
Kufr Qallil: General Information:
The village of Kufr Qallil is located south of the city of Nablus. It has a population of 2,451. Its area is 4,064 dunums of which 388 are its built-up area. The inhabitants depend of rainwater harvesting and a number of water springs (such as Ein Al Balad, Ein Al Sarein, Ein Al Sibyan and Ein Fakoura) to meet their drinking and irrigation needs.

There are 3 clans in the village; Mansour (the largest and includes the sub-clans of Qanna and Abdel Raheem), A’amer (including the sub-clans of Saleh, Ahmad and Hamad) and Diab.
The lands of the village of Kufr Qallil are under the constant threat of being confiscated for the benefit of the nearby colony of Barakha. The colony was established in 1982 after confiscating lands from the villages of Kufr Qallil, Burin and Iraq Burin. There are 880 colonists living in the said colony. Its area is about 647 dunums of which 120 dunums were stolen from Kufr Qallil village.
